☞ ░ 前往老猿Python博客 https://blog.csdn.net/LaoYuanPython ░

一、引言

在上节介绍了BeautifulSoup对象的主要属性,通过这些属性可以访问标签、内容,但这种方法要么就只能访问符合条件的第一个对象,要么需要遍历访问对象,某些情况下不能通过指定特征快速定位标签和内容。本节将介绍使用BeautifulSoup提供的相关方法快速定位标签和内容的方法。本节继续复用上节中的HTML文件和对象定义代码。

本节案例中介绍处理的c:\temp\s1.html文件内容如下:

<!DOCTYPE html>
<html lang="zh-CN">
<head>
<style type="text/css">   .textline{color:blue;}</style>
<link href="https://blog.csdn.net/LaoYuanPython/article/details/95360624" rel="canonical"/>
<title>BeautifulSoups使用方法 - 老猿Python - CSDN博客 </title></head>
<body>    <h1>老猿Python</h1><div><p class="te

Python爬虫入门9:BeautifulSoup快速查找HTML内容相关推荐

  1. python爬虫:使用BeautifulSoup进行查找

    网页中有用的信息通常存在于网页中的文本或各种不同标签的属性值,为了获得这些网页信息,有必要有一些查找方法可以获取这些文本值或标签属性.而Beautiful Soup中内置了一些查找方式: find() ...

  2. python爬虫入门教程--快速理解HTTP协议(一)

    http协议是互联网里面最重要,最基础的协议之一,我们的爬虫需要经常和http协议打交道.下面这篇文章主要给大家介绍了关于python爬虫入门之快速理解HTTP协议的相关资料,文中介绍的非常详细,需要 ...

  3. Python 爬虫入门的教程(2小时快速入门、简单易懂、快速上手)

    http://c.biancheng.net/view/2011.html 这是一篇详细介绍 Python 爬虫入门的教程,从实战出发,适合初学者.读者只需在阅读过程紧跟文章思路,理清相应的实现代码, ...

  4. python爬虫入门练习:BeautifulSoup爬取猫眼电影TOP100排行榜,pandas保存本地excel文件

    传送门:[python爬虫入门练习]正则表达式爬取猫眼电影TOP100排行榜,openpyxl保存本地excel文件 对于上文使用的正则表达式匹配网页内容,的确是有些许麻烦,替换出现任何的差错都会导致 ...

  5. Python爬虫入门8:BeautifulSoup获取html标签相关属性

    ☞ ░ 前往老猿Python博客 https://blog.csdn.net/LaoYuanPython ░ 一. 引言 在上节<https://blog.csdn.net/LaoYuanPyt ...

  6. python爬虫实践——零基础快速入门(四)爬取小猪租房信息

    上篇文章我们讲到python爬虫实践--零基础快速入门(三)爬取豆瓣电影 接下来我们爬取小猪短租租房信息.进入主页后选择深圳地区的位置.地址如下: http://sz.xiaozhu.com/ 一,标 ...

  7. Python爬虫入门之爬虫解析提取数据的四种方法

    本文主要介绍了Python爬虫入门之爬虫解析提取数据的四种方法,通过具体的内容向大家展现,希望对大家Python爬虫的学习有所帮助. 基础爬虫的固定模式 笔者这里所谈的基础爬虫,指的是不需要处理像异步 ...

  8. 爬虫入门教程⑧— BeautifulSoup解析豆瓣即将上映的电影信息

    Beautiful Soup 是一个可以从HTML或XML文件中提取数据的Python库.它能够通过你喜欢的转换器实现惯用的文档导航,查找,修改文档的方式.Beautiful Soup会帮你节省数小时 ...

  9. Python爬虫入门教程:博客园首页推荐博客排行的秘密

    1. 前言 虽然博客园注册已经有五年多了,但是最近才正式开始在这里写博客.(进了博客园才知道这里面个个都是人才,说话又好听,超喜欢这里...)但是由于写的内容都是软件测试相关,热度一直不是很高.看到首 ...

  10. python爬虫入门教程(非常详细),超级简单的Python爬虫教程

    一.基础入门 1.1什么是爬虫 爬虫(spider,又网络爬虫),是指向网站/网络发起请求,获取资源后分析并提取有用数据的程序. 从技术层面来说就是 通过程序模拟浏览器请求站点的行为,把站点返回的HT ...

最新文章

  1. 兵团教师计算机水平考试免考条件,兵团职称计算机考试政策.doc
  2. AWS 给负载均衡器配置侦听器并上传IAM证书
  3. Web前后端笔记-vue封装http请求添加signature及后端(Java)解析并验证
  4. 1001.A+B Format (20) 解题
  5. Java中使用JNA实现全局监听Windows键盘事件
  6. apollo 配置中心小结
  7. “婚礼邀请函”小程序开发过程
  8. 奥维互动地图自建谷歌地图服务器,奥维互动地图添加谷歌地图完美
  9. android 视频播放器框架 [饺子播放器](https://github.com/Jzvd/JiaoZiVideoPlayer) 源码解析与评估
  10. 开源1A锂电池充电板TP4056原理图
  11. 51单片机农历转换公历c语言算法,51单片机阳历转农历(仅仅是阳历转阴历例程)...
  12. 计算机视觉开篇---读史可以明智
  13. 王垠《清华梦破碎》沉思与反省
  14. i9023 中国联通 3G 西安信息中心号码
  15. Technorati Blog Finder BETA
  16. 云计算技术基础【12】
  17. 8月3日 我用吃证明她的手艺
  18. iOS:创建Siri 功能
  19. “达观杯”文本智能处理挑战赛
  20. Axure原型创建折线、柱状等图形,引用echarts

热门文章

  1. java Swing TXT文件分割程序
  2. 易捷行云EasyStack携新一代私有云亮相中国电子信息博览会
  3. php 容器源码分析,Pimple运行流程浅析(PHP容器)
  4. (rear + maxSize - front) % maxSize 公式的理解(文图详解,手把手)
  5. Python基础入门教学
  6. 企业邮箱是什么及与个人邮箱的区别
  7. TypeScript基本语法(W3C)
  8. trim函数 html,trim函数的使用方法(你会用TRIMMEAN 函数吗?)
  9. 同质化严重!购物中心如何打造差异化品牌?
  10. 51单片机向PC端发送字符